Hailstorms Devastate Crete Vineyards, ELGA Begins Damage Assessment

Heavy hailstorms recently struck the Heraklion region of Crete, causing significant damage to local vineyards. Agricultural inspectors from ELGA, the Greek Agricultural Insurance Organization, have begun on-site assessments to evaluate the extent of losses for affected farmers. For visitors, this may have a minor impact on locally produced wines and grape products available in the area's shops and restaurants, particularly varieties sourced from affected growing zones near Heraklion. Wine tourism experiences, including winery tours and tastings in the region, are not expected to be disrupted, though it is worth confirming availability with individual estates before visiting. If you are traveling to Crete during the summer storm season, be aware that brief but intense hail and thunderstorms can occur, especially inland. Checking daily weather forecasts and avoiding exposed areas during storms is recommended.
